Perched majestically above the Main River, Marienberg Fortress (Festung Marienberg) stands as Wurzburg's most recognizable landmark. This sprawling complex, once the seat of power for the Prince-Bishops of Wurzburg, offers a profound glimpse into centuries of Franconian history, strategic military architecture, and breathtaking panoramic views of the city and surrounding vineyards. Exploring its ramparts, courtyards, and interior spaces is an essential part of any visit to Wurzburg, revealing layers of history from its medieval origins to its role in more recent conflicts. Wear comfortable walking shoes; you'll be navigating uneven terrain, cobblestones, and stairs.
Allow ample time before or after your tour to explore the fortress grounds independently, especially if you wish to visit the museum exhibits.
Check the fortress opening hours in advance, as they can vary seasonally.
Consider visiting during the spring or autumn for pleasant weather and fewer crowds.
The main path up to the fortress can be steep. If mobility is a concern, inquire about accessible routes or consider using local transport options to reach the vicinity.
Bring a reusable water bottle, especially during warmer months.
Don't forget your camera – the views from Marienberg Fortress are truly spectacular.
If you're interested in the wines of the region, note the extensive vineyards surrounding the fortress, which are often discussed on tours.
A: You can walk across the Alte Mainbrücke (Old Main Bridge) and follow the signs uphill, which takes about 20-30 minutes. Alternatively, local buses (lines 9 and 19) stop near the fortress, or you can opt for a taxi.
